Lassine Sinayoko scored the winning goal as the Eagles of Mali defeated Burkina Faso 2-1 in their quarter-final match on Tuesday night.
The Malians took the lead in the third minute after Edmond Tapsoba scored an own goal. Lassine Sinayoko who plays for Ligue 2 club, Auxerre doubled the lead three minutes into the second half of the match after putting the ball through the legs of the Burkinabe goalkeeper.
Burkina Faso continued to find a goal until the 57th minute when Bertrand Traore converted from the spot to make the score 2-1. Issoufou Dayo equalized in the final minutes of the game to make the match 2-2 but was ruled for offside.
The Eagles of Mali who have now reached the quarter-final for the first time in 11 years will play against the host country, Ivory Coast who defeated defending Champions, Senegal. The match will be played on Saturday, February 3rd 2024 in Bouake.
